Adobe CTO Kevin Lynch Reportedly Moving To New Job At Apple (AAPL)

Adobe Kevin Lynch. Kevin Lynch, Adobe‘s CTO, has left the company for a job at Apple.  An Apple spokesperson confirmed the hire to AllThingsD. Lynch will be Apple’s vice president of technology and report to Bob Mansfield. Mansfield is Apple’s hardware boss, so it’s interesting that a software guy like Lynch will be reporting to him....

U.S. To Microsoft: I See You Might Be Trying To Bribe Someone

March 19, 2013
U.S. To Microsoft: I See You Might Be Trying To Bribe Someone

U.S. regulators are investigating software giant Microsoft and its partners over alleged bribery schemes in China, Italy and Romania, according to the Wall Street Journal. The Justice Department and the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) are reportedly both investigating allegations that Microsoft received kickbacks in these three nations. No formal charges have been filed....
